Daesh fighters in Raqqa surrendered
Washington - MENA

 Around 100 militants of Daesh terrorist group have surrendered in Syria's Raqqa city over the past 24 hours and were removed from the city, the US-led coalition said on Saturday.

"We still expect difficult fighting in the days ahead and will not set a time for when we expect Daesh to be completely defeated in Raqqa," Sky News channel reported, quoting spokesman for the U.S-led coalition Ryan Dillon as saying.

The Syrian Observatory for Human Rights (SOHR) said earlier that Syrian Daesh fighters were removed from Raqqa city while preparations are underway to remove the rest of foreign fighters.

All Syrian fighters of Daesh left Raqqa with their families, heading to unknown destinations over the past five days, Observatory head Rami Abdel Rahman said, adding that they are about 200 fighters.
